Hey release folks — quick heads-up before the sync. The Lintwell address autocomplete widget got its debounce fix plus the keyboard-nav patch Mora flagged last week. Suggestions no longer flicker when you type fast, and arrow keys wrap properly now. QA ran it against the Fennridge staging stack with no regressions. Planning to promote Thursday unless someone objects. For verification, the candidate build token is right below.

pipeline stamp: htk14_40eecfa1a6c1a3

For the incoming director: the decision to retire the Glenmark product line follows three consecutive quarters of margin erosion, with contribution falling below 9%. Remaining inventory of approximately 210,000 units will be liquidated through the Tarnell distribution channel over six months. Warranty obligations extend eighteen months post-sale and are fully reserved. Tooling disposal and supplier wind-down costs are estimated at 130,000, within the approved envelope. The forward-looking considerations are set out immediately below.

management briefing: Headcount on the Praok team goes from 16 to 91 by the end of March. Gross margin on Praok came in at 2 percent against a plan of 26 percent.

### Validator Plugins

Welcome to Checkwright! Validators are just plugins: drop a module in `plugins/`, implement `validate()`, and the Harness loader picks it up at boot. Plugins run sandboxed, but registration hits the internal Plugindex service, which needs auth. For local dev, use the shared dev key, pasted below.

app token of fajop-fahif = qvz4-AnML